D
Dave Haysmer Review of Treester
😊 I absolutely love shopping at Treester. The webs...
😊 I absolutely love shopping at Treester. The website is so convenient to use and the products are always amazing. The customer service team is also super helpful and friendly. Highly recommended! 😊
Comments: